The D in SOLID is for dependency INVERSION not injection.

Most dependency injection that I see in the wild completely misses this distinction. Inversion can promote good engineering practices, injection can be used to help with the inversion, but you don’t need to use it.

In my experience this is a superb way to rapidly create bad integrations with AWS.

Some of the simple things will be easy, everything else will be hard.

Also instead of supplying an SDK, Amplify will provide components that can seriously constrain lots of your UI architecture decisions.

For Javascript the old mobile SDK was much more usable.

Almost all of the AWS services have a sensible JSON API, I wish that AWS would just generate sensible SDK bindings for Swift, Javascript and Dart and stop all development on Amplify.
